+  ### 2.3.0
+  
+  #### Paint.%() now returns different escape sequences!
+  
+  * Fix #30: Color/effect nesting restores the parent level correctly. More
+             verbose ASCII escape sequences are generated to ensure this.
+  
+  #### Other Fixes
+  
+  * Fix #31: Make paint work with frozen strings enabled
+      * Also make paint library itself frozen
+  * Fix #29: Update dev dependencies
